I am using 1/4 to 3/8 oz bucktails. Black/blue was best color last year. With only 1 trip this year not sure but it does seem to change. I never start a day with what was working on the last trip. As for presentation, I have seen that change from hour to hour. Most times (warm water) they like a lift and drop, early season more of tight to bottom, you just have to play around. Only been out 2 times and only caught 4 walleyes. The ones I have caught have come from anywhere from 22 to 31 fow, which I thought was deep for this time of year. Spring has aways been tough for me.
